Are there any good laptop vendors that ship to Canada? I'm looking for decent performance with good battery life and the price range is $1000~$2000. Preferably around $1500 with shipping+tax. I'll have about $3500 to spend after I take out the cost for tuition, food & housing for university so I guess $3k would be the absolute max but I really don't want to go there.

The Dell I have right now has a really flimsy case and it's starting to give out after less than 2 years. I'm not looking to buy one immediately. Just sometime in the next 4 months or so (before I go back to uni).

So to be more specific, the things I'm looking for are (in no specific order):
  • Long lasting battery (to take with me to lectures)
  • min. 2gHz CPU
  • Decent dedicated graphics card (no more integrated! T_T)
  • sturdy case
  • 15.4 inches -- no more, no less ^^
  • somewhat stylish; not like the generic Dell case that I have now D:

RAM's not so important because I can just take out the 2GB from my Dell.

hey, have you ever checked out gateway laptops? very good pricing, out of the laptops i have tried (vaio, macs, dells, hp) it has the best ventilation/cooling of them all. there is a model, the M-151XL serieis, that fits all your conditions for a price of 1100 dollars.

2.4 ghz intel dual core 2
15.4" widescreen
250 gb hd @ 5400 rpm
comes with 3gb of ram

and MOST IMPORTANTLY
ATI Mobility™ Radeon® HD 2400 XT with 256MB Dedicated Graphics Memory\

not bad for a 1100 dollar laptop~~ check out their website or this link
